Can you make a stencil on a computer?
Creating stencils is a simple, easy project that can begin on a home computer. Stencils are made as a sheet of material—paper, cardboard, metal, plastic—that is then perforated with an image or pattern. Paint then passes through the opened image and is applied to the surface below the stencil.

What material is used to make stencils?
Stencils are typically cut from a thin material that can hold its form—cardboard, plastic sheets, and metal are popular options. You could use paper, but it might rip or tear after repeated use. Plastic sheets, such as mylar, are the best option for making stencils by hand. Mylar is easy to find online or in craft stores, ...

What is a stencil for a shirt?
Stenciling is a fun way to add a personal touch to anything from blank walls to plain T-shirts. One of the most common materials for stencils is vinyl, because it’s sturdy and reusable. To create a vinyl stencil at home, choose and print your design, then cut it out with an X-Acto knife. And if you specifically want to decorate fabric, make one out of freezer paper instead, which allows you to easily secure the stencil to the fabric using an iron.
How to cover negative space in stencil?
Use a paintbrush or foam roller to cover all of the negative space in the stencil. Wait for the paint to dry before applying the next coat so you don’t smear the previous coat. Be careful not to brush or roll too vigorously. You don’t want to shift the stencil or push paint under the edges.
How to secure stencils to surface?
Secure the stencil to your surface with tape. It will be difficult to hold the stencil in the same place the whole time you're painting. If it shifts at all, it will ruin the end result, so place tape on the outside edges of the stencil. Use appropriate tape for whatever surface you’re painting.
How to cut stencils on a cutting mat?
Use an X-Acto knife to cut out the stencil on a cutting mat. Carefully drag the blade around all of the edges, including any interior sections that need to be removed. Remember that any negative space will get painted.
